Take a closer look at the pic in the Cherrypicker's Guide. In this pic the underlying letter resembles a backwards J and you can see the leg of the J below the top. In the guide, there is no leg visible at all. Yeah, it's close, but not quite there. Also if you look closely at AJ's pic you can see depressions around the S and that coupled with the underlying letter makes me suspicious. Been wrong before - could be again.
